How do I delete letters in Linux?
To delete one character, position the cursor over the character to be deleted and type x . The x command also deletes the space the character occupied—when a letter is removed from the middle of a word, the remaining letters will close up, leaving no gap. You can also delete blank spaces in a line with the x command. -
How to remove files with special characters in Linux?
The rm command failed to delete the file due to strange character in filename. Tip #1: Put filenames in quotes. ... Tip #2: Try a backslash. ... Tip #3: Try a ./ at the beginning of the filename. ... Tip #4: Try a — at the beginning of the filename. ... Tip #5: Remove file by an inode number. -
How do I remove characters in a Linux file?
The command truncate contracts or expands a file to a given size. The truncate command with option -s -1 reduces the size of the file by one by removing the last character s from the end of the file. The command truncate takes very little time, even for processing large files. -

How do I remove text from a file in Linux?
The sed command is a Linux utility that is used to perform text transformations on an input file. It can also be used to remove the first line of a text file. The sed command can be used to delete a specified line in a text file by using the d command. -
Which command is used to delete specific characters from a file?
The tr command is a Linux command-line utility that translates or deletes characters from standard input ( stdin ) and writes the result to standard output ( stdout ).
